Apple has sent the fitness and tech world into a frenzy with a mysterious social media teaser hinting at a significant evolution for its subscription workout service, Apple Fitness+. The company's official Instagram account for the service posted a cryptic video, setting the stage for a major announcement expected in 2026.
The Cryptic Teaser and Speculation Begins
In the recently shared video, an Apple Fitness+ trainer is seen holding a newspaper with bold headlines that read "Something Big is Coming to Apple Fitness+" and "The Countdown Begins." This deliberate move by the Cupertino-based giant has immediately ignited widespread speculation about what new features or services are in the pipeline for the popular fitness platform.
While Apple remains characteristically tight-lipped, the most prominent rumour suggests the company is developing an advanced, AI-powered health coaching service, tentatively referred to as Health+. This new platform is said to leverage artificial intelligence to deliver highly personalised health recommendations and coaching to users.
What Could the Big Update Be?
The speculated AI-driven Health+ platform would reportedly be powered by a more advanced, large language model (LLM) version of Siri. This next-generation Siri is expected to debut with iOS 26.4, slated for a spring 2026 release, which aligns perfectly with the timeline suggested by Apple's teaser.
Beyond the AI health coach, industry watchers suggest Apple might also be preparing to roll out new workout challenges or promotional campaigns designed to boost subscriber engagement. The timing of the teaser is notable, as Apple traditionally kicks off a "Ring in the New Year" Apple Watch activity challenge every January 1st. The company has hinted that the official reveal for the Fitness+ update will also happen on January 1, 2026, potentially linking the two events.
Apple Fitness+ Today and Its Future
Currently, Apple Fitness+ stands as a cornerstone of Apple's health ecosystem, deeply integrated with the Apple Watch and Health app. The service offers:
- Guided workouts across various categories including HIIT, yoga, cycling, and meditation.
- Seamless integration with Apple Watch metrics for real-time on-screen tracking.
- A constantly updated library of content featuring Apple's diverse roster of expert trainers.
The potential introduction of an AI-powered Health+ platform would mark a substantial shift from general fitness guidance to tailored, data-driven health management, significantly expanding Apple's footprint in the personal wellness space.
